Ryo Bakura (Ygo Anime)
About This Color Palette
<Ryo Bakura Inspired>
1. Ghostly White -
#F0F0F0
- A pale, ethereal white that reflects Ryo's ghostly connection and mysterious aura.
2. Shadow Black -
#1C1C1C
- A deep, dark black embodying the shadows and the darker aspects of his character.
3. Mystic Purple -
#6A5ACD
- A soft, mystical purple representing the supernatural elements of his story and personality.
4. Blood Red -
#A40000
- A striking red that symbolizes the intense emotions and conflicts faced by Ryo throughout the series.
5. Haunting Blue -
#4682B4
- A cool, haunting blue that conveys the depth of his character and the sorrow he endures.
This color palette captures the essence of Ryo Bakura from Yu-Gi-Oh! through a blend of haunting and mystical colors that reflect his complex character, combining elements of darkness, mystery, and emotional depth.

Understanding WCAG Scores
Normal Text
- AA requires 4.5:1 ratio
- AAA requires 7.0:1 ratio
Large Text (18pt+ or 14pt+ bold)
- AA requires 3.0:1 ratio
- AAA requires 4.5:1 ratio
